Q: Is 61,156,878 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 61,156,878 is a composite number.

Why is 61,156,878 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 61,156,878 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 10,192,813 20,385,626 30,578,439 and 61,156,878, with no remainder.

Since 61,156,878 cannot be divided by just 1 and 61,156,878, it is a composite number.
